Title: Comparative Study on the Different Coagulants for Treating Low Temperature,Low Turbidity and High Color Water
Abstract: In order to clarify the removal performance of turbidity,chromaticity,organic,and CODMn in low temperature,low turbidity,high chromaticity raw water by different coagulant,coagulant aid,laboratory-scale Coagulation experiments were carried out by using six kinds of coagulants such as: poly-silicic-ferric sulfate(PSF) and iron and zinc silicate(PSFZn),compound aluminum iron(PAFC),aluminum sulfate(AS),polyaluminium chloride(APC),and Ferric Chloride(FeCl3) which were made in our laboratory and polyacrylamide(PAM),with reaction conditions: 3℃,rapid stirring1 min,slow stirring 30min,precipitation 30min.The results showed that compound aluminum iron(PAFC) are the optimal coagulant and the optimal dose is 2mg/L,and turbidity,chromaticity,organic,and CODMn in the effluent was 92.97%,82.69%,41.54% separately.Moreover,a remarkable effect was got by the combination of PAFC and PAM.
